Sample Answer
Absolutely, I believe the education system in my country necessitates significant improvement. Firstly, there is a pressing need to shift from rote memorization to a more innovative and critical thinking-oriented approach. Currently, students are often evaluated based on their ability to regurgitate information rather than their capacity to analyze and synthesize knowledge.
Moreover, the integration of technology into the curriculum is woefully inadequate. In an age where digital literacy is paramount, our educational institutions should equip students with the necessary skills to navigate the increasingly complex technological landscape.
Finally, enhancing teacher training programs is crucial. Educators should be encouraged to adopt more interactive teaching methods, fostering an environment that cultivates curiosity and engagement among students. Only through these changes can we truly prepare the younger generation to meet the challenges of the future.
